So, it would seem, was the fate that befall the petrified heart of St. Lawrence O’Toole (Archbishop of Dublin 1162 – 1180) which was stolen from Christchurch Cathedral in Dublin early on Saturday morning.
The question that immediately comes to mind is “Why?” Who, exactly, steals the heart of a bishop who has been dead for nigh on eight hundred years?”
Apparently it’s the third such theft in the last couple of months. So remember folks – constant vigilance. If you see someone acting oddly near the bones of your local saint, make sure you report it to Gardaí. At this rate, no relic is safe.
